The ocean bottom—a region nearly 2.5 times greater than
the total land area of the earth—is a vast frontier that even today
is largely unexplored and uncharted. Until about a century
ago, the deep-ocean floor was completely accessible, hidden 【M1】______
beneath waters averaging over 3,600 meters deep. Totally without
light and subjected intense pressures hundreds of times greater 【M2】______
than at the Earth’s surface, the deep-ocean bottom is a hostile
environment to humans, in some ways as forbidding and remote
as the void of out space. 【M3】______
Therefore researchers bare been taking samples of 【M4】______
deep-ocean rocks and sediments for over a century, the first
detailed global investigation of the ocean bottom did actually 【M5】______
start until 1968, with the beginning of the National Science
Foundation’s Deep Sea Drilling Project (DSDP).
Used techniques first developed for the offshore oil and 【M6】______
gas industry, the DSDP’s drill ship, the Glomar Challenger,
was able to maintain a steady position on the ocean’s surface
and drill very deep waters, extracting samples of sediments 【M7】______
and rock from the ocean floor.
The Glomar Challenger’s core samples have allowed geologists
to reconstruct that the planet looked like hundreds 【M8】______
of millions of years ago and to calculate what it will probably
look like millions of years in the future. Today largely on the
strength of evidence gathered during the Glomar
Challenger’s voyages, nearly all earth scientists agree with 【M9】______
the theories of plate construction and continental drift that
explain many of the’ geological processes that shape on the 【M10】______
Earth [br] 【M7】

drill∧改成in
解析
drill既可以作及物动词,也可以作不及物动词。例如:They drilled a hole in the wall.他们在墙上钻了个洞。本句意为“该钻井船可以在海平面保持平稳状态,在深海钻井,从海床提取沉积物和岩石样本。”显然,此处 deep waters不是drill的宾语,应在前面添加介词in引导的短语作地点状语。
